Rachel Charlton-Dailey is an award-winning disabled editor, journalist, and activist. She is the author of Ruby Hastings Writes Her On Story. She was a disability rights columnist for the Daily Mirror where she guest edited the series Disabled Britain and regularly writes for Big Issue, Metro, and the Independent, among others.
